Puma Private Equity, operating as Puma Growth Partners, provides growth capital to small and medium-sized businesses across the United Kingdom. As the private equity division of Puma Capital Group, they offer equity investments typically ranging from £5 million to £15 million. The firm operates as a sector-agnostic investor, partnering with management teams to facilitate business scaling through capital and expert guidance.
Puma Capital Group, the parent entity, was established in 2012 by CEO David Kaye as an independent company. Kaye founded the group with the insight of building upon a series of Venture Capital Trusts. This foundation led to the creation of its private equity arm, designed to extend tailored investment solutions and strategic support to developing UK enterprises.

Puma Private Equity has 4 tracked investments across 4 companies. The latest tracked deal is $14.2M Series A in Aveni in July 2024.
| Date | Company | Round | Lead Investor(s) | Co-Investor(s)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jul 29, 2024 | Aveni | $14.2M Series A | Puma Private Equity | — |
| Oct 20, 2023 | Bikmo | $4.1M Series A Extension | Puma Private Equity | — |
| Jan 28, 2022 | Deazy | $6.7M Series A | Puma Private Equity | — |
| Sep 26, 2019 | Influencer | $3.7M Series A | Puma Private Equity | — |
